The new T5 controller from Royal Exclusive was really sweet. It allows you to control the brightness in 1% increments on each bulb for a true sunrise to sunset effect.

The VorTech controller was really nice too. Especially the fact that you can control as many as 128 at a time. Now that's some flow!

Yeah I was thinking the same thing but this is more for the coral farms out there.
If it’s a dreary day with little light what better and cheaper way to supplement them with a halide light that will slowly move down along a 12-20 foot long tub of coral frags.
I saw these somewhere online where the farm puts it over a set of corals ready to be sold a couple of months before they are sold. Being exposed to additional halide lighting helps to color up some corals that would otherwise be brown because of lower lighting levels in the greenhouse.
 
Sharks good to see you around. Sorry we didn't get to talk @ MACNA. I think your you may be thinking of Dr. Mac. He does his grow out in the greenhouses and then puts them in another set of troughs under 20K MH to color them up.
 
I like what Lumetek is doing with their ballasts and giving you the option to overdrive or not to overdrive the light bulb, since most ballasts way overdrive MH bulbs.
